Output 781a6096d5144f062d56480f7178b85dba26ea77366ab48bc62f052906c2459e:0

value
153115900
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40a92f590de671a0f361260f43b2c107e4492f2a OP_EQUALVERIFY OP_CHECKSIG
address
LR7rBfdCV8r4956DiEpwwwWDiGEvaT3BQL
transaction
781a6096d5144f062d56480f7178b85dba26ea77366ab48bc62f052906c2459e
spent
true